Abstract
The design procedure of a linear phase filter suited for radar applications in L‐band is presented.It can manage more than 1 KW of peak power, although it is built in a compact case by using coaxial resonators instead of usual rectangular ones. The design is performed by using the adaptive method invented by the authors. The filter was built and measured, showing good agreement between simulations and experiments. © 2011 Wiley Periodicals, Inc.
